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
11973918 34598719690 451 74552856823 0995
6026366148 2120228
6026366148 2120228
541017 809219031 99238 453
All about undefined
Interested in learning more?
6026366148 2120228
541017 809219031 99238 453
See more
95853 900004059 37917
16637085 20800265043 92216744239
See more
673 9561298450 69
11 2842208519 071 22
See more